Direct effects of the growth hormone arise from the growth hormone binding to its target cells via its receptor. Indirect effects of growth hormone get controlled by the insulin-like growth factor I- IGF-1 (Juul & Jens, 2000). IGF-1 is a hormone that gets secreted by the liver plus other tissues in response to secretion of growth hormone.

The Sex hormone-binding globulin gene (SHBG) is the gene responsible for the transport of male sex hormones that include estradiol and testosterone. The gene plays an important role in steroid response control as it helps in the movement of sex steroids into the target tissues. The gene is found in the plasma of most species with its expression being in the liver and testis.

G-protein-coupled receptors are a group of plasma membrane receptors such as helix receptors and serpentine receptors. G proteins are the guanine nucleotide joining proteins that function as intermediaries in signal pathways. There are two significant signal activation pathways incorporating the G protein-coupled receptors; the phosphatidylinositol signal course and the Camp signal course (Miller & Newton, 2010 p. 260).
